What Is the Cost of Living Near Washington?

Understanding the cost of living near Washington is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at ASEAN Smart Cities Partnership.
Washington D.C.'s Cost of Living Index is approximately 148.7 (48.7% more expensive than US average). Nation's capital, very high housing costs, extensive public transit (WMATA), high overall expenses. When planning your budget based on a salary from ASEAN Smart Cities Partnership,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$2,200 - $3,300+ A significant portion of ASEAN Smart Cities Partnership sal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$150 - $250 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$70-200+ (WMATA SmarTrip varies by use)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$450 - $680 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$500 - $900+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$400 - $750+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$3,770 - $5,880+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
